Environmental monitoring system in a cruise ship cabin

Piotto, Massimo;
2018-01-01

Abstract

Data collected in a cruise ship cabin from a monitoring system can be used for various scenarios, such as the energy waste reduction and the passenger wellness & comfort. Although the reference scenarios are out of the scope of this paper, we concentrate on presenting an effective and efficient monitoring system. In this context, we describe an environmental monitoring system for a closed environment, based on heterogeneous sensor networks, and a minimal invasiveness approach for a robust monitoring of sleep quality, which integrates signals from different types of sensors to estimate physiological parameters.
